Metropolitan Healthcare Services, Inc. is seeking a skilled Nuclear Medicine Technologist to perform a variety of simple and complex nuclear medicine procedures with minimal supervision. The ideal candidate will assist in the ordering and inventory of supplies, provide assistance in tutoring and supervising subordinate technologists, and maintain a high level of professionalism in a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ities- Perform nuclear medicine procedures with minimal supervision, ensuring accurate and efficient results.
- Assist in the ordering and inventory of radiopharmaceuticals and other supplies, maintaining a well-stocked and organized workspace.
- Provide guidance and support to subordinate technologists, promoting a culture of teamwork and collaboration.
- Stay up-to-date with the latest developments and advancements in nuclear medicine technology, applying this knowledge to improve patient care and outcomes.
To be successful in this role, you will need to possess a graduate degree in Nuclear Medicine Technology from an accredited program, be registered as a Registered Technologist with Nuclear Medicine Technology Designation (R.T.(N)(ARRT)) by the American Registry of Radiologic Technologists (ARRT), or be certified as a Nuclear Medicine Technologist (NMT) by the Nuclear Medicine Technology Certification Board (NMTCB). You will also need to demonstrate excellent communication and interpersonal skills, a strong attention to detail, and the ability to work effectively in a team environment.
